QUEENS, N.Y. (WABC/CNN Newsource/WKRC) - The NYPD is investigating a suspicious death at Citi Field in Queens on Friday night.
Investigators say a 46-year-old man appeared to have fallen from a second-floor staircase, anywhere from 30-to-50 feet, and it's unclear if his death was accidental.

While Citi Field is home of the New York Mets, rock band Dead & Company had a concert there Friday night.
"We are aware of a tragic incident which sadly resulted in a fatality last night," New York Mets spokesperson Harold Kaufman told CNN. "Our deepest and heartfelt condolences go out to the attendee's loved ones."
The identity of the man has not been released and it's not known yet if he died during the show.
